We\u2019re happy to announce that we will soon begin testing the long-awaited feature that will allow users to change their PlayStation Network Online ID from their PlayStation 4 system.<\/p><\/blockquote>\n
In what is apparently a task tantamount to Moses parting the sea, Sony have officially announced that changing your ill-selected PlayStation Network name will finally be an option.<\/p>\n
The name change will be rolling out to PS’s preview program participants over the next month and is expected to have a full release early in 2019.<\/p>\n
A single change will be cost free but don’t be too flippant, subsequent changes will set you back US$5 if you’re a PS+ member or US$10 if you aren’t.<\/p>\n
